Spacecraft Zenith Variations: Comparison of Results

Discussion

Minima

Figure ?? illustrates the minimum uncertainty and RMSs for each test, and at which iteration each minimum occurs. The following patterns are apparent:

  • Test U achieves the minimum value for every measure in the least number of iterations: 5 to 15 iterations sooner than Test T; and 15 to 20 iterations sooner than Test S (excluding Test S - CompMapVec RMS).

  • Test S consistently gives the largest RMS but the smallest formal uncertainty.
  • CompareOBJ (with and without optimal translation and rotation) RMS varies across tests by less than 0.2cm, although Test U consistently archives the minimum RMS in significantly fewer iterations.
